Buying advice

When choosing hiking shoes for girls, balance comfort, durability, and price. Look for breathable uppers, good traction, and waterproofing if you’ll encounter wet terrain. Consider the weight for long hikes and choose a model that offers a suitable fit width. Always read recent reviews to confirm the shoe’s performance on the trails you plan to explore.
